Why I’m Raising $50,000
Your support will bridge the final gap to make this dream real. Here’s how your gifts will help (approximate allocation):
$25,000 — Gestational carrier compensation installments: paid at key milestones (heartbeat, trimesters, delivery).
$8,000 — Legal & court filings: contracts for both parties, GC’s independent counsel, and Texas parentage orders.
$7,000 — Insurance & medical out-of-pocket: premiums if needed, deductibles, and copays across pregnancy.
$6,000 — Embryo transfer & medications: the cycle that turns hope into a heartbeat.
$4,000 — Escrow, travel, and contingency: secure payment management, visits for monitoring/transfer, and the unexpected.
